Plant Strong Sweet Potato Casserole 

Total Time: 1hr  Servings: 6

INGREDIENTS

  • 6 cups cubed sweet potatoes, about 3 large potatoes 
  • 1/2 cup non-dairy milk, ( unsweetened coconut or almond
  • 6 tablespoons Pure Maple Syrup
  • 2 tablespoons unrefined coconut oil
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 teaspoon cinnamon 
  • 1/4 teaspoon nutmeg 
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t

 Pecan Topping 

  • 3/4 cup toasted pecans or walnuts
  • 1/3 cup whole wheat  flour 
  • 1/4 cup DATE or brown sugar 
  • 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on 
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t 
  • 2 tablespoon unrefined coconut oil, melted

INSTRUCTIONS

  1.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F.  In a large saucepan, brings 8 cups of water to a boil. While water is heating up, peel and chop the sweet potatoes into 1/2″ inch cubes. Place in boiling water and boil for about 10 minutes until potatoes can be easily pierced with a fork. 
  2. While potatoes are cooking, prepare the pecan crust. Place toasted pecans, flour, sugar, cinnamon, and salt in a blender and pulse a few times to combine. Once pecans have broken into uniform pieces, add the melted coconut oil . Pulse a few more times until the the crust is fully hydrated. Set aside. 
  3. Drain the water from the cooked sweet potatoes and let cool 10 minutes. Mash potatoes with a masher or large fork. Add the remaining sweet potato ingredients and blend together with a hand mixer or electric beater. Transfer to a 2 quart casserole dish, top evenly with the pecan topping, and bake for 20-25 minutes until topping is golden brown. 
  4. Remove from heat and let cool 10 minutes before serving.

BENEFITS

Just one sweet potato gives you 102% of the vitamin A you need each day! Vitamin A helps keep your eyes and immune system healthy! Your immune system helps your body’s defense against germs. Sweet potatoes are rich in fiber and antioxidants which help protect your body from free radical damage and promote a healthy gut and brain.
